I have an 18' above ground pool 52" high with a Hayward Power-Flo LX 1.5HP Pump (probably overkill but it came with the package :( ). Anyway, the water return into the pool is really powerful, is there a way to slow it down? Also, the eye of the return is pointing up so water shoots out a little at the top....can I change directions of the eye and point it down a little? I tried messing with it but it feels like I'm unscrewing the return and I don't want to mess it up. The person/installer I bought the pool from is a yahoo and is not much help to me. You can aim the eyeball different directions. It is made to do that. If I have a lot of floating debris, I aim the eyeball up to try and move the stuff towards the filter. When I add bleach into the skimmer, I aim the eyeball down so there isn't a high concentration of bleach aimed at the side of my liner.

I believe you can install a valve of some sort to throttle back the flow, but I am not the one to explain this to you. I'll ask Ben to pop in here and give you some information about that.

You are right that a 1.5HP pump is WAY too big for your pool! What size is your filter? (I assume it is a sand filter?)
